Head of Human Resources and Office Management - Stockton California

Company: San Joaquin Delta College
Location: Stockton, California
Posted On: 04/14/2024

Under general administrative direction, plans, directs, manages, and oversees the activities and operations of the Human Resources Department including recruitment and employment, personnel operations, employee health and welfare programs, employee relations, Worker's Compensation, and ADA compliance; and provides highly responsible and complex administrative support to the Vice President of Human Resources and Risk Management.
Assists the Vice President of Human Resources and Risk Management in assuming full management responsibility for all Human Resources Department services and activities including recruitment and employment, personnel operations, employee health and welfare programs, employee and labor relations, Worker's Compensation, benefits and leaves, ADA compliance, EEO, and Risk management.
Manages the development and implementation of departmental goals, objectives, and priorities for each assigned service area; recommends and administers policies and procedures.
Establishes, within District policy, appropriate service and staffing levels; Assesses and monitors workload, administrative and support systems, and internal reporting relationships; Plans, directs, and coordinates, through subordinate level staff, the Human Resources Department's work plan; assigns projects and programmatic areas of responsibility; meets with key staff to identify and resolve problems.
provides or coordinates staff training; approves the forecast of funds needed for staffing, equipment, materials, and supplies; Ensures the recruitment and selection process for all District classifications is in full compliance with both federal and state rules, regulations, and guidelines
Participates in negotiations with the collective bargaining units; Assists and counsels management personnel in interpreting and implementing collective bargaining contracts, resolving personnel issues, grievances and disciplinary actions.
Develops and implements staff training and development programs and employee orientation programs to meet the needs of personal, professional, and organizational development.
Administers and manages the compilation of statistics on personnel data; prepares reports and surveys required by the pertinent laws and regulations.
Investigates and assists in resolution of discrimination and sexual harassment complaints.
Provides staff assistance to the Vice President of Human Resources and Risk management; prepares and presents staff reports and other necessary correspondence; Represents the Human Resources Department to other departments, elected officials, and outside agencies; Represents department programs, policies, and activities; Serves as staff on a variety of committees; prepares and presents staff reports and other necessary correspondence.
maintains awareness of new trends and developments in the field of human resources; Responds to and resolves difficult and sensitive citizen inquiries and complaints.
Oversees compliance programs and initiatives designed to identify risk, ensure adherence with all applicable Human Resources related legal, regulatory, and compliance requirements, as well as mitigate loss and protect the District.
Develops recommendations on a variety of matters relating to the policies and/or operational procedures in the areas of non-discrimination, harassment, and mandated employee training requirements consistent with federal and state requirements, and District policies.
Coordinates with District staff to develop, implement, and manage the full-range of comprehensive employment compliance, diversity, and equity programs including employee educational programs on employment diversity and nondiscrimination, and general professional development topics
Support payroll operation and activities.

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university with major course work in human resources, personnel administration, business administration or a related field and Five (5) years of increasingly responsible professional human resource experience in the public sector including at least three (3) years of management or leadership experience. Associates degree from an accredited college or university with major course work in human resources, personnel administration, business administration or a related field and seven (7) years of increasingly responsible professional human resource experience in the public sector including at least three (3) years of management or leadership experience.
A valid Class "C" California Driver's License.
San Joaquin Delta College offers its employees a comprehensive fringe benefit package that includes health insurance, dental insurance, vision care, life insurance, and long-term disability. Full-Time Employees - Participation in medical, dental and, vision is MANDATORY and employees may not opt out even if covered by other insurance.
